Crystallization
Crystalization Experiments | ||||
---|---|---|---|---|
ID | Method | pH | Temperature | Details |
1 | VAPOR DIFFUSION, HANGING DROP | 7.5 | 298 | Mother liquor: 100 mM Hepes, 8% PEG 6000, Protein buffer contains MES, NaCl, glycerol, citrate,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
